Slowing down and moving into our bodies through embodied practices asks us to live in depth, going deeper into the land of the sacred, the place where our intuition can guide us, becoming the space we need to listen, to hear, to respond to our body’s call for healing. These intensives will focus on activating our deep listening, discovering ways to move in a state of completion and continue exploring transitions as a potent navigational tool in our own lives. This engaged process is an embodied exploration of our wholeness as we experience it in and through our body using authentic movement, art, writing and moving myth.

Cassie offers regularly scheduled Moving Magic one-day intensives. All of the intensives take place each month. It is possible to participate in individual intensives, or for the whole cycle.

All the intensives are open to all levels of movers, with no experience required. They cover the themes of leadership, creativity, moving a full energetic cycle, and emerging relationships.

Location & Venue

To maximize intimacy and trust the intensives are held at Seedpod Retreat Center in Sonoma County – 11 wooded acres on a secluded river 90 minutes north of San Francisco between Calistoga and Healdsburg. We will meet and move in our spacious outdoor studio so dress comfortably and in layers.

Food & Kitchen

Please bring your own lunch. There is an outdoor kitchen and refrigerator for your use.
